Atlanta Investment Properties: Building Wealth Through Residential and Commercial Real Estate

Why Atlanta's Real Estate Market Offers Unique Investment Opportunities

Atlanta has emerged as one of the most attractive real estate markets in the United States, drawing investors from across the nation. The city's booming economy, growing population, and strategic location make it an ideal destination for building a diversified investment portfolio. With a strong job market anchored by major corporations and a steady influx of new residents, Atlanta offers the fundamental conditions necessary for sustained property appreciation and rental income growth.

The city's real estate landscape is characterized by affordability compared to other major metropolitan areas, combined with strong rental demand and capital appreciation potential. Whether you're a seasoned investor or just beginning your wealth-building journey, Atlanta presents compelling opportunities to generate passive income and build long-term equity.

Residential Investment Properties: Single-Family Homes, Multifamily Units, and Rental Income Potential

Single-Family Home Investments

Single-family homes remain one of the most popular residential investment vehicles in Atlanta. These properties appeal to a broad tenant base, from young professionals to families seeking stable housing. The rental market for single-family homes in Atlanta is robust, with consistent demand driven by the city's population growth and economic expansion.

Key advantages of single-family home investments include:

  • Lower entry costs compared to multifamily properties
  • Easier financing options and conventional mortgage availability
  • Strong tenant retention rates and stable rental income
  • Potential for significant property appreciation in emerging neighborhoods
  • Tax benefits including depreciation deductions and mortgage interest write-offs

Neighborhoods like East Atlanta, Inman Park, and areas along the BeltLine corridor have shown exceptional growth potential, offering investors opportunities to purchase properties at reasonable prices and benefit from neighborhood revitalization.

Multifamily and Apartment Complex Investments

Multifamily properties present a more sophisticated investment opportunity, offering higher rental income potential and economies of scale. Atlanta's multifamily market has experienced significant growth, with strong occupancy rates and rising rents driven by population migration to the Southeast.

Benefits of multifamily investments include:

  • Diversified income streams from multiple units reducing vacancy risk
  • Lower per-unit management costs through operational efficiency
  • Greater leverage opportunities for larger investment returns
  • Attractive to institutional investors and capital partners
  • Strong appreciation potential in high-demand urban corridors

Properties near transit-oriented developments and employment centers command premium rents and attract quality tenants seeking convenient urban living.

Maximizing Rental Income Potential

Successful residential investors in Atlanta focus on strategic property selection, professional management, and continuous market analysis. Understanding neighborhood dynamics, demographic trends, and rental rate trajectories is essential for maximizing returns. Many investors employ property management companies to handle tenant relations, maintenance, and rent collection, allowing them to scale their portfolios efficiently.

Commercial Real Estate in Atlanta: Office Spaces, Retail, and Mixed-Use Development Prospects

Office Space Investments

Atlanta's office market has evolved significantly, with demand for flexible, modern workspaces driving new development and renovation projects. The city hosts headquarters for numerous Fortune 500 companies, creating stable demand for quality office properties. Class A office buildings in downtown Atlanta and emerging submarkets offer attractive yields for investors seeking commercial exposure.

Office investment opportunities feature:

  • Long-term corporate leases providing stable cash flow
  • Professional tenant base with strong credit profiles
  • Potential for significant appreciation in prime locations
  • Triple-net lease structures reducing landlord responsibilities
  • Opportunities in emerging tech and innovation districts

Retail and Mixed-Use Development

Retail properties in Atlanta continue to attract investors, particularly those focused on experiential retail, dining, and entertainment destinations. Mixed-use developments that combine residential, retail, and office components have become increasingly popular, offering diversified income streams and resilience against market fluctuations.

Properties along the BeltLine, in Buckhead, and in revitalized downtown neighborhoods present compelling opportunities for investors seeking exposure to vibrant, walkable communities with strong consumer spending patterns.

Strategic Commercial Investment Considerations

Commercial real estate requires deeper due diligence than residential properties, including tenant credit analysis, lease terms evaluation, and market cycle assessment. Successful commercial investors conduct thorough market research, analyze comparable properties, and work with experienced brokers and advisors to identify undervalued assets with appreciation potential.

Key metrics for commercial property evaluation include:

  • Cap rates and cash-on-cash returns
  • Tenant quality and lease duration
  • Location desirability and accessibility
  • Property condition and capital expenditure requirements
  • Market fundamentals and economic indicators

Getting Started with Your Atlanta Real Estate Investment Strategy

Beginning your Atlanta real estate investment journey requires careful planning and strategic decision-making. Start by defining your investment goals—whether you seek monthly cash flow, long-term appreciation, or a combination of both. Consider your risk tolerance, available capital, and time commitment to property management.

Essential steps for new investors include:

  • Educating yourself about Atlanta's neighborhoods and market dynamics
  • Building relationships with local real estate agents and brokers
  • Securing financing and understanding loan options
  • Conducting thorough property inspections and appraisals
  • Developing a comprehensive investment plan with clear metrics
  • Considering professional property management services

Atlanta's real estate market offers diverse pathways to wealth creation. Whether you choose residential properties for steady rental income or commercial assets for higher returns, the city's strong fundamentals and growth trajectory provide a solid foundation for investment success. By conducting thorough research, making informed decisions, and maintaining a long-term perspective, you can build a profitable real estate portfolio that generates substantial returns for years to come.

The key to successful real estate investing is patience, diligence, and a commitment to continuous learning about market conditions and investment strategies.
